SwatDB
BufferManager Member List

This is the complete list of members for BufferManager, including all inherited members.

_allocateFrame()BufferManagerprivate
allocatePage(FileId file_id)BufferManager
buf_mapBufferManagerprivate
buf_map_mtxBufferManagerprivate
buf_poolBufferManagerprivate
BufferManager(DiskManager *disk_mgr)BufferManager
clearBuffer()BufferManager
clock_handBufferManagerprivate
createFile(FileId file_id)BufferManager
deallocatePage(PageId page_id)BufferManager
disk_mgrBufferManagerprivate
flushPage(PageId page_id)BufferManager
frame_tableBufferManagerprivate
getBufferState()BufferManager
getPage(PageId page_id)BufferManager
printAllFrames()BufferManager
printBufferState()BufferManager
printFrame(FrameId frame_id)BufferManager
printPage(PageId page_id)BufferManager
printValidFrames()BufferManager
releasePage(PageId page_id, bool dirty)BufferManager
removeFile(FileId file_id)BufferManager
setDirty(PageId page_id)BufferManager
~BufferManager()BufferManager